Honoring Homeless Remembrance Day: Goodwill’s Commitment to Helping Those Without a Home

December 21 is National Homeless Persons’ Memorial Day, a time to remember those who have lost their lives without the dignity of a safe home and to honor our commitment to supporting those experiencing homelessness. At Goodwill North Central Texas, we strive to make a positive difference in the lives of our homeless neighbors through programs like Goodwill Works.

Goodwill Works provides job training, support, and resources to individuals facing homelessness, helping them develop skills that can lead to employment and self-sufficiency. Our team partners with local shelters and community organizations to offer resources for job placement, housing stability, and supportive services that help break the cycle of homelessness. For many, Goodwill is a lifeline, offering not only career support but a sense of hope and community.
